x2243: Der Ausdruck benötigt kein Initialize/Finalize (Delphi)

Aus RAD Studio
Wechseln zu: Navigation, Suche

Nach oben zu Fehler- und Warnungsmeldungen (Delphi)


Sie haben versucht, die Standardprozedur Finalize auf einen Typ anzuwenden, der dies nicht erfordert.


program Produce;

  var
    ch : Char;

begin
  Finalize(ch);
end.

In diesem Beispiel benötigt der Delphi-Typ Char keine finalize-Anweisung.

In der Regel reicht es aus, den Aufruf von Finalize zu entfernen.